Simple traditions since 1952. Naturally smoked. US inspected and passed by Department of Agriculture. Where Did Peppered Bacon Come from? The home displayed on the front of the package belonged to the founder of Burgers' Smokehouse E.M. Burger and his wife Natalia, where they lived in the 1930's, as newlyweds. They were farmers and most of the food was home grown or raised. Meat was cured in the smokehouse behind their home. It was here where the family perfected the curing methods used to preserve pork, which were originally brought from Germany by their parents. Little did they know, their routine way of life before electricity would be the seed that would later grow into a substantial family business. Our Peppered County Bacon was born out of this simple heritage. At Burgers' Smokehouse, we apply salt, brown sugar, and pepper, then the cure slowly absorbs into the bacon. We hand apply an extra coat of pure pepper before heading to the smokehouse where real burning hickory creates a golden brown color. Burgers' Smokehouse is located on a farm only six miles from the home place, but rest assured that we haven't forgotten the time-tested methods that create the authentic farm flavor you've come to expect. Ingredients
Bacon Cured With: Salt, Brown Sugar, Black Pepper, Sodium Nitrite.
Directions
Keep refrigerated. Cooking Instructions: To Pan Fry: Place bacon strips in cold skillet. Cook slowly over low heat. Fry slowly, turning strips until they reach desired crispness. Remove from heat and lay strips on paper towel or napkin to drain. To Microwave: Place bacon strips between paper towels. If needed, form more than one layer. Microwave to desired crispness. Microwave temperatures and personal preferences vary. An approximate cooking time would be: 4 strips - 3 minutes (add 30 seconds at a time till desired crispness). Safe Handling Instructions: This product was prepared from inspected and passed meat and/or poultry. Some food products may contain bacteria that could cause illness if the product is mishandled or cooked improperly. For your protection, follow these safe handling instructions. Keep refrigerated or frozen. Thaw in refrigerator or microwave. Keep raw meat and poultry separate from other foods, wash working surfaces (including cutting boards), utensils, and hands after touching raw meat or poultry. Cook thoroughly. Keep hot foods hot. Refrigerate leftovers immediately or discard.
